ACOS Objective 4
Identify two-dimensional and three-dimensional figures based on attributes, properties, and component parts.
ARMT Possible Points = 5 (MC)
Matching a net to a three-dimensional figure may be required.
Diagrams of two-dimensional figures or three-dimensional figures may be used.
Word problems/real-life situations may be used.
